Frequently Asked Questions on Zero Trust Application Access
Zero Trust is a holistic security strategy for protecting an enterprise’s assets, applications, servers, and data, and securing access to these assets regardless of the identity or location of the user, or the location of the assets. Zero Trust Application Access fundamentally relies on a default deny approach, which means that it doesn’t assign trust implicitly to any resource without verification and validation.
To leverage and implement a Zero Trust Application model, organizations need to implement a system of continuous authentication and authorization, based on a system of repeated trust and risk assessment for every access request that comes in. This means that the purpose of each access request is to be assessed before granting least privilege access, which is done by validation of user identity and device posture, and assessment of their authorizations vis-a-vis their access requests . Zero Trust Application architecture takes into account multiple real-time attributes encompassing user identity, device postures, time and location of access request, authorizations, and more before granting the end user any access to enterprise resources.
Zero Trust principles rely on the following assumptions:
- Distinctions between “inside” and “outside” the network perimeters no longer stand true. Network locality can’t be alone factor in determining trust.
- Malicious threats exist on the network at all times, and may be internal or external in nature
- Every user, device, network, and data, is to be validated and authenticated before granting access
- Zero Trust Application Policies are to be dynamic in nature, taking into account multiple sources of data, and continuous monitoring of data is to be done for garnering new insights regarding any new vulnerabilities that may crop up
